I'm considering studying business in South Carolina but not sure about the best colleges for this major. Does anyone have insights or recommendations for top business schools in the state?
Absolutely, South Carolina has some respected business schools which might be a good fit for you. Here are a few:
1. University of South Carolina (Moore School of Business): The Darla Moore School of Business is well-known and highly respected, particularly for its International Business program, which is consistently ranked among the best in the nation. They also have strong Accounting and Finance programs.
2. Clemson University (College of Business): The College of Business at Clemson University offers several business concentrations including Accounting, Economics, and Marketing. Clemson’s reputation as a whole is also strong, which could lead to more networking opportunities.
3. The Citadel, The Military College of South Carolina (Baker School of Business): While The Citadel is known for its military discipline, its business programs have a good reputation. The Baker School of Business offers undergraduate degrees in Business Administration, Accounting, and Finance.
4. University of South Carolina Upstate (George D. Johnson Jr. College of Business and Economics): This school offers Bachelor of Science degrees with majors including Economics, Business Administration, and Accounting, as well as an MBA program.
5. Furman University (Economics and Business Administration): Furman is a smaller, liberal arts university that offers an extensive Business Administration major with diverse opportunities for business-related internships.
As you consider your options, also keep in mind factors such as size of the school, class size, availability of internships and/or co-ops, and post-graduate job placement rates.
